Medical Cleaning Compliance Checklist (New Zealand)
A comprehensive checklist for cleaning businesses in New Zealand providing medical cleaning services.
This Medical Cleaning Compliance Checklist is designed for cleaning businesses operating in New Zealand, specifically for those providing non-clinical cleaning services to medical centers, dental practices, and other health-adjacent workplaces. It serves as both a client-facing and internal document to ensure compliance with infection prevention and control (IPC) policies.
Key features include: • Clear scope boundaries to define non-clinical tasks and protect both clients and cleaners. • Alignment with New Zealand health and disability service standards, ensuring cleaning practices meet local expectations. • A detailed room-by-room checklist to guide cleaning frequency and tasks based on site risk and client policies. • A system for chemical and disinfectant control, ensuring safe handling and compliance with regulations. • Training and competency sign-off requirements to ensure all staff are adequately prepared for their roles. This checklist is essential for maintaining high standards of cleanliness and safety in medical environments.
